Our take

Citrus arrives first, bright and uncomplicated, like a glass of juice poured in a garden. The floral accord sits close behind it, soft rather than heady, giving the opening a clean and approachable character. Spice appears in small amounts, warm enough to keep the freshness from feeling thin, but it never dominates the air around the wearer. Cedar brings a dry, pale wood tone that grounds the lighter elements without making the composition feel heavy. Musk adds a gentle, skin-like warmth that blurs the edges of the sharper notes. Powdery facets give the whole experience a slightly vintage touch, as if the scent belongs to an earlier era of feminine perfumery. The chypre structure is subtle here, more of a suggestion than a bold statement, and it allows the fresh aspects to lead.

This is a fragrance for a morning walk when the air is warm and the light is clear. It fits a casual outfit and a relaxed schedule, sitting comfortably in the background of a day spent outdoors. Someone who prefers dark, resinous compositions will find this too airy and mild for their taste. The floral and woody elements balance each other so that neither feels neglected. Citrus remains present throughout, supported by the steady presence of cedar. The spicy accord offers just enough heat to keep the profile interesting. It feels natural rather than synthetic, with a simplicity that is easy to appreciate. The overall mood is uplifting and unpretentious. Musk lingers in the final impression, soft and familiar.
